To get to another resort from Pop you would have to take a bus to one of the theme parks or DTD then transfer to another bus, monorail or boat to the resort you're trying to reach. It could take a long time. If you plan to do a lot of this rent a car.

If you're talking about from POP to the parks, you should have no problem with using the busses. Some people prefer to have a car, but we didn't really see any reason for it. We had our own car (we drove to FL), but we did not use it once the entire time we were there. We had three little kids (and two strollers) and had no issues with the busses. As someone else said, the longest bus ride is to MK (15 or so minutes). Some of the other parks and DTD were about 5 minutes. We went in May (over Memorial Day) and we never waited more than a few minutes for a bus. Usually everyone waiting fit on the first bus. And times when the lines were very long we usually saw a second bus pulling up to the stop right after.

All I recall reading, thus adding to Post #1, is that a twin size blow up bed does not fit between the two beds, yet a Pack 'N Play fits with approximately 1.5" to spare. According to Graco's website, the units are 28.5", so the 30" TheAngelForever thought she read is probably correct.
